Alan Cumming, Bowen Yang Launch Foundation to Support LGBTQ Filmmakers
March 3, 2026·about 3 hours ago·via IMDb

Tony Award winner Alan Cumming, Wicked star Bowen Yang, actor-producer Lena Waithe, and writer-director Adam Goldman are joining forces to launch The Necessary Foundation, a new non-profit dedicated to championing the next generation of LGBTQ+ filmmakers. The foundation will distribute annual grants of $20,000 to up-and-coming queer creators to finance pilots, short films, and proofs-of-concept.
